Key Features to Consider in 2026

  • High-Resolution Scanning: Ensures clear digital copies for editing and archiving.
  • Fast Print and Scan Speeds: Minimizes wait times during busy periods.
  • Connectivity Options: Wi-Fi, Ethernet, and cloud integration for seamless access.
  • Advanced Security: Protect sensitive data with encryption and user authentication.
  • Eco-Friendly Features: Energy-saving modes and recyclable materials.

Top-Rated Multi-Function Printers of 2026

Based on reviews, performance, and feature set, the following models stand out as the best multi-function printers with scanners for digital workflows in 2026.

1.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E DX C5800 Series

This Canon series offers exceptional print speeds up to 80 pages per minute and high-resolution scanning up to 600 dpi. Its cloud connectivity and robust security features make it ideal for large offices seeking efficiency and security.

2. HP LaserJet Enterprise MFP M928z

The HP LaserJet Enterprise MFP M928z combines fast printing with advanced scanning capabilities, including duplex scanning and OCR. Its secure print features and mobile connectivity support modern digital workflows.

3. Epson WorkForce Pro WF-C879R

Epson’s WorkForce Pro series is known for its eco-friendly design and low operating costs. The WF-C879R offers high-speed printing and scanning with excellent color accuracy, suitable for creative and professional environments.

Choosing the Right MFP for Your Needs

Selecting the best multi-function printer depends on your specific requirements, including volume, security needs, and connectivity preferences. Consider the following when making your choice:

  • Volume: Opt for higher capacity models if you handle large document loads.
  • Security: For sensitive information, prioritize devices with advanced security features.
  • Connectivity: Ensure compatibility with your existing digital infrastructure.
  • Cost of Operation: Evaluate ink/toner costs and energy consumption.
